πŸ”Ή What is a Mind Map?

A mind map is a visual representation of ideas arranged in a hierarchical, branching structure. It starts with a central idea and expands into related topics, subtopics, and details.

🧩 Key Components of a Mind Map:

πŸ”Ή Central Node β†’ The main topic (e.g., β€œMarketing Campaign”)
πŸ”Ή Branches β†’ Major categories or project phases (e.g., β€œResearch,” β€œBudget,” β€œExecution”)
πŸ”Ή Sub-branches β†’ Specific tasks or details under each category
πŸ”Ή Keywords & Images β†’ To enhance clarity and recall

πŸ’‘ Example: If you’re planning a website launch project, the central node is β€œWebsite Launch”, with branches for Design, Development, Content, Marketing, and Testing.

πŸ”Ή Step-by-Step: How to Create a Mind Map for Project Planning

Step 1️⃣: Define the Central Idea 🎯

Start by identifying the main goal or objective of your project.

πŸ’‘ Example: If you’re launching a new product, your central idea could be β€œProduct Launch Strategy”.

πŸ› οΈ Tools: Use paper & pen or digital tools like XMind, MindMeister, or Miro.


Step 2️⃣: Create Major Branches (Project Phases) πŸ—οΈ

Break down the central idea into major categories or project phases.

πŸ’‘ Example: A product launch mind map might include these branches:
βœ”οΈ Market Research – Competitor analysis, customer surveys
βœ”οΈ Product Development – Prototyping, testing
βœ”οΈ Marketing Plan – Social media, email marketing, advertising
βœ”οΈ Sales Strategy – Pricing, distribution, partnerships
βœ”οΈ Launch Execution – Timeline, event planning, PR


Step 3️⃣: Add Sub-Branches for Tasks & Details πŸ“‹

Under each main branch, list specific tasks that need to be completed.

πŸ’‘ Example: Under Marketing Plan, add:
πŸ“Œ Content Creation – Blog posts, videos, infographics
πŸ“Œ Social Media Strategy – Facebook ads, influencer partnerships
πŸ“Œ Email Campaigns – Newsletters, product launch emails

πŸ› οΈ Tip: Use color coding to differentiate phases or teams! 🎨


Step 4️⃣: Set Priorities & Dependencies πŸ”„

Some tasks depend on others before they can be started. Highlight dependencies using:
βœ”οΈ Arrows β†’ Show connections between related tasks
βœ”οΈ Numbers β†’ Rank tasks in priority order
βœ”οΈ Icons β†’ Use ⚠️ for high-priority tasks and βœ… for completed ones

πŸ’‘ Example: β€œCreate Product Demo Video” (Marketing) can only start after β€œFinalize Product Features” (Development).


Step 5️⃣: Assign Tasks & Track Progress πŸ‘₯πŸ“Š

Now, delegate tasks to team members and set deadlines.

βœ”οΈ Add team names or initials next to each task
βœ”οΈ Use checklists for tracking progress
βœ”οΈ Set due dates to stay on schedule

πŸ”Ή Mind Mapping vs. Traditional Project Planning: Which is Better? πŸ€”

FeatureMind MappingTraditional Project Planning (Gantt Charts, Lists)
VisualizationHighly visual, easy to understandStructured but can be overwhelming
FlexibilityEasily adjustable & expandableMore rigid, harder to modify
Best ForBrainstorming, ideation, early planningDetailed scheduling, deadline tracking
CollaborationGreat for team brainstorming & strategyBest for execution & milestone tracking

🎯 Verdict: Mind mapping is best for the planning phase, while traditional methods work well for detailed execution. Combining both leads to better project management! πŸ”₯
